12. I was listening to some of the testimony...
I was listening to some of the testimony from last Wednesday. I don't know how many people are aware, but Deputy Sec. of State Armitage more or less "stood in" for Condi as the last witness to be questioned that day. One of the commission members (Richard Ben-Veniste maybe?) kept treating Armitage as if he was Rice. It was a pretty good tactic for bringing attention to the fact that Rice had backed out. But he also gave Rice a book to play by, because he kept asking Armitage the questions he wanted to ask Rice. It plays well when you're listening back to the testimony--he obviously really wanted to rake Condi over the coals--but in retrospect, it seems like he delivered a lot of the questions to her.

IIRC, the next testimony date is set for around the second week of April. So unless they're scheduling a special session to put Rice up sooner, we'll be waiting 2 or 3 weeks. That may also give her more time to prepare a "story."
